As we appear to have sufficient numbers we will aim to provide 2 Divisions. called for no particularly good reason:
  • dMw Division
  • BoD Division
Each Division will have 4 teams.

Round 1 will consist of 3 matches where each team will play the other 3 teams in their Division.  Those teams placed 3rd and 4th in their Division at the end of Round 1 will be eliminated from the tournament.

Round 2 will be the 'Semi-finals'.  The Winner of the dMw Division will play the team who at the end of Round 1 was placed 2nd in the BoD Division.   The Winner of the BoD Division will play the team who at the end of Round 1 was placed 2nd in the dMw Division.   The losers of these matches will be eliminated.

Round 3 will be the Final.  The winnners of the semi-finals will meet in the Tournament Final to decide the bragging rights!

  • Before the matches start, all players should join #deadmen on quakenet IRC.  (If you do not have an IRC client then try downloading mIRC as it is very easy to set up and use).  
  • Each team will have a Squad Leader (to be announced for each team).  The Squad Leader can choose a name for your team, a tag for use during the tournament and will be in charge of the tactics your team deploys.
  • The Squad Leader should also open up a private room for their team's private use.  For example if your team was called {NSS} then you would join #dmw-nss.  If your team was called [BoD] then you would join #dmw-bod.  This private room will allow you to keep track of yoru team mates, discuss tactics and importantly will keep a lot of unnecessary chat out of the main #deadmen meeting room.
  • ALL players will be playing in at least THREE matches, so please do not run off after just two!  If you make it through to the semi-finals or final then expect the extra 1 or 2 matches.
  • All match times are GMT
  • Matches are at 13:30hrs, 14:45hrs, 15:45hrs with the Semi-Final at 16:45hrs and the final at 17:45hrs.
  • Full details on the matches will be posted once the Squad Leaders have been announced and they have picked their teams.
  • The server password for all matches will be dmwtourney
  • The tournament will be played on CS1.6.  Round 1 will require 6 CS servers, dMw will provide 4 and BoD have kindly agreed to provide 2 servers.  The semi-finals and finals will be played on the dMw servers to release BoD's public servers again asap.
  • At the end of Round 1 (i.e. after the first 3 matches) the teams will be ranked within their Division on the basis of rounds won.   In the event of a tie a single knife round will be held to decide the victor.
  • During Round 1 each Squad Leader must post each match result and their cumulative rounds won totals in the special section that will be opened on Tournament Day.
